As for providing job opportunities, the fisheries sector is one of the important sectors in the Sultanate

In this field, as the statistics of 2020 show that there are 54,968 Omani fishermen who work

On board 24,590 boats and 694 artisanal fishing vessels, in addition to 6466 technicians on craft and coastal ships, the number

of transport permits for this wealth amounted to 3,679 permits, in addition to the presence of indirect workers working in activities

supporting this sector as workers, employees of companies, fish factories and workers of manufacturing and repair workshops

boats, ships, fishing gear, engines, as well as in the snow industry, among others.

The contribution of fishing activity to the Sultanate’s GDP increased by 117% during the years from 2015 to 2019 according to

the data of the National Center for Statistics and Information, as it continued to rise from 123

One million Omani riyals in 2011 to the equivalent of 267 million Omani riyals in 2019, an increase of 5.5% over 2018.

In terms of fish imports for the year 2020, the total import quantities of fish products amounted to approximately 5.32 thousand

tons, with a value of 3.18 million Omani riyals. The Yemen Arab Republic was at the forefront of the countries importing to the

Sultanate, followed by the United Arab Emirates with quantities of 13 thousand tons and 7.5 thousand tons, respectively* *.

3. Domestic consumption of fish:

In terms of local consumption of fish, it increased by 44% in 2020, as the total quantities consumed locally of Omani and imported

fish were estimated at about 590 thousand tons, while the total consumed in 2019 was estimated at about 410 thousand tons. The

increase in local consumption is attributed to the increase in operations Manufacturing and the added value of fish. As for self-

sufficiency, it increased at 142%, while the per capita share increased from 7.55 kg in 2019 AD to the equivalent of 9.69 kg in 2020

AD for several reasons, the most important of which is the increase in local production 45%.

2- Artisan fishing:

Artisan fishing: It is the fishing that is carried out by traditional fishermen according to their means using small fishing boats such as fiberglass, which

represents 25037% (97) of the artisanal fishing boats, and the length of these boats ranges between 5 to 9 meters, as well as using 688 artisanal fishing vessels.

Most of this number is concentrated in the governorate of South Al Sharqiyah, and the length of these vessels ranges between 12 and 32 meters. The number of

artisanal fishermen who practiced the profession of fishing during the year 2020 AD is estimated at about 51,561, and artisanal fishing contributed more than 94%

of the total production.
